$4.5 million to be used for development of Wakanisila in Nasinu

$4.5 million will be invested by the government in the development of Wakanisila community in Nasinu under the informal settlements initiative.

Minister for Local Government Premila Kumar has assured the community of Wakanisila that they are close to finalising the details for the development of their community under the informal settlements initiative.

While visiting the area, Kumar says they are anticipating that by the end of this month they will get the plans from the engineers.

She says they have done several things in terms of the processes and procedures in the development of Wakanisila.

Kumar says they have completed the first step of the development process and now they are working with the engineering team on the plans.

The Minister says they have also completed the scheme plan and this has been approved by the Town and Country planning team and they currently undertaking the Environment Impact Assessment.
